MANNY PACQUIAO – The PROMDI standard-bearer took a swipe at some politicians who allegedly made the government their livelihood.

One of the 10 presidential candidates in the May 2022 Election is Senator Manny Pacquiao. He is the standard-bearer of PROMDI and runs alongside the political party’s vice-presidential bet, Representative Lito Atienza.

Recently, the campaign period of the national Election 2022 started and the presidential bets did their proclamation rallies in different areas. The boxer-turned-Senator had the kick-off of his presidential campaign in General Santos City.

Pacquiao was previously an official of the GenSan provincial government before he ran for senator in 2016. Many of his family and friends were present at the proclamation rally.

Before the kick-off of his presidential campaign, the family and friends of Sen. Manny Pacquiao prayed him over at their house in General Santos. Among those spotted present are his wife, Jinkee Pacquiao, and his mother, Mommy Dionisia Pacquiao.

Mommy D even expressed her worries that the Senator will lose all his money in the campaign. She revealed that huge amounts during the previous elections were spent by her son.

Based on a report on ABS-CBN News, during the proclamation rally, Sen. Manny Pacquiao stressed that this election is a fight for the poor. He took a swipe at some politicians accusing them of making the government their livelihood.

“Yung mga ganid na pulitiko yan. Ginawa lang nilang pangkabuhayan ang serbisyo dapat nila sa tao,” he said.

Sen. Pacquiao is vocal about his desire to help more Filipinos most especially the poor and to push housing projects in the country if he wins president. He stressed that he has been through a poor situation and he knows the struggles of those who are living in poverty and he wants to help them. He also wants the country to be prepared for emergency circumstances like calamities.
